Events 1 - 200 of 206. 630 Byzantine emperor Heraclius restores the True Cross to Jerusalem.The Great New Orleans Fire breaks out at a home on Chartres Street and destroys the vast majority of the city. Because the fire started on Good Friday, priests wouldn’t allow church bells to be used as alarms, and the blaze spread rapidly. Mar 20, 2024 · Learning that we have a disease called addiction helps us understand the source or cause of this destruction. We can recognize addiction as a power that has worked devastation in our lives. When we take the First Step, we admit that the destructive force of addiction is bigger than we are. We are powerless over it.

Hearing endlessly about acceptance is one thing; working the First Step for ourselves is something very different. Stories about making amends may be inspiring, yet nothing will give us the freedom from remorse that taking the Ninth Step ourselves will give. The same applies to all Twelve Steps.
